This commit implements Phase 3b/3c architectural improvements:

### New kugetsu CLI commands:
- `kugetsu status` - Check initialization status (replaces kugetsu-helper check-status)
- `kugetsu delegate <msg>` - Send message to PM agent (new command)
- `kugetsu doctor [--fix]` - Diagnose and fix kugetsu issues

### PM Context Injection:
- kugetsu init now reads ~/.kugetsu/pm-agent.md (if exists) and injects
  it into the PM agent session at creation time
- PM context is loaded ONCE at init, not on every delegation
- This improves efficiency - kugetsu-pm content read once, not 10 times

### kugetsu-chat updated:
- Now uses `kugetsu delegate` instead of kugetsu-helper
- Now uses `kugetsu status` instead of kugetsu-helper check-status
- Simplified - no longer depends on kugetsu-helpers

### kugetsu continue:
- Removed strict issue-ref format validation
- Now accepts any session name that is tracked in index.json["issues"]
- Issue-ref format is a guideline, not a hard requirement

### Documentation updated:
- phase3a-setup.md - Updated to reflect new kugetsu commands
- kugetsu-install.sh - Simplified Phase 3a setup instructions

### Breaking changes:
- kugetsu-helpers is no longer required for Phase 3a Chat Agent
- kugetsu-chat skill v3.0 now requires kugetsu CLI with new commands

Kugetsu Phase 3a Installation Guide

Guide for setting up the Kugetsu Chat Agent (Phase 3a) on a new host/container.

Prerequisites

  1. Hermes Agent installed and configured
  2. Telegram bot created via @BotFather
  3. kugetsu CLI installed
  4. opencode installed

Step 1: Verify Hermes Installation

hermes version
hermes config show  # Check Telegram is configured

Step 3: Install Chat Agent SOUL

# Copy SOUL.md to Hermes home (this defines the Chat Agent personality)
cp "$KUGEETSU_DIR/skills/kugetsu-chat/SOUL.md" ~/.hermes/SOUL-chat.md

Step 4: Verify Gateway is Running

hermes gateway status
# If stopped:
hermes gateway start

Step 5: Initialize kugetsu

WARNING: This requires an interactive terminal (TTY) because it spawns the opencode TUI.

You must run this in an interactive shell, not via ssh remote "kugetsu init":

# Option 1: SSH with TTY allocation
ssh -t user@host "kugetsu init"

# Option 2: Connect to existing session and run
ssh user@host
kugetsu init  # Run manually in the SSH session

This creates:

  • Base session (for forking dev agents)
  • PM Agent session (persistent coordinator, loaded with kugetsu-pm context)

If you get Error: init requires a terminal (TTY), you're running via non-interactive SSH. Use -t flag or connect directly.

Step 6: Verify Setup

# Check kugetsu status
kugetsu status
# Should output: ok

# List all sessions
kugetsu list

Troubleshooting

kugetsu command not found

export PATH="$HOME/.local/bin:$PATH"
# Or add to ~/.bashrc
echo 'export PATH="$HOME/.local/bin:$PATH"' >> ~/.bashrc

Gateway not responding

hermes gateway restart

PM agent issues

# Diagnose
kugetsu doctor

# Fix (if needed)
kugetsu doctor --fix

# Or reinitialize
kugetsu destroy --pm-agent -y
kugetsu init

kugetsu Commands

Command Description
kugetsu init Initialize base + PM agent sessions
kugetsu status Check if kugetsu is ready
kugetsu delegate <msg> Send message to PM agent
kugetsu doctor [--fix] Diagnose and fix issues
kugetsu start <issue-ref> <msg> Start dev agent for issue
kugetsu continue <issue-ref> <msg> Continue existing issue session
kugetsu list List all tracked sessions
kugetsu prune [--force] Clean up orphaned sessions

PM Context (Optional)

To customize PM Agent behavior, create ~/.kugetsu/pm-agent.md with additional context. This file is injected into the PM Agent session at init time.

Security Notes

  • Never commit ~/.kugetsu/ or SOUL files to version control
  • Bot tokens should be in environment variables, not files
  • PM agent session IDs are internal - don't expose to users
